Is Bumblebee the Transformers movie we've been waiting for? Yes. Plain and simple. Is it a perfect movie? No. Unfortunately not, as Bumblebee does suffer heavily from other downsides of previous Transformers movies.
..But that's also not really a bad thing here. While more focus is put onto the human characters, I found myself annoyed and yet intrigued. I actually cared what happened to them, I cared if they made it out okay.
This more human and personal story that this movie offers is quite fitting, and I found myself enjoying almost every single bit of it. The opening made me feel like I was watching the cartoon, which is already a sign that it's better than Bay's vision, and from then on, I had a blast.
